Within the picture above, we see a gaggle of mushrooms with a misty forest behind it. The approach used to seize this picture is to get very low with the digicam (nearly on the bottom). Pictures are taken from a tripod, so that you want a tripod to get tremendous low to the bottom. Additionally, a flip display screen in your digicam is a giant plus. Then, I don’t get ‘too’ near the mushroom. As a result of I desire a correct steadiness between the dimensions of the mushroom and the forest behind it. So I transfer barely again after which zoom in a little bit bit. This was shot with a 24-70mm lens, at 39mm. So actually not even that vast.

As a result of I’m fairly low to the bottom and I usually need to put the tripod in tight areas, I at all times test the composition with my telephone first, in order that I can rapidly see the way it’s going to look. A tip I can suggest to everybody: Use a small tripod for photographs like this, as a result of a giant tripod will get very clumsy in these tight areas.

I then used a way referred to as ‘focus stacking’ the place I take a number of photographs at completely different focal factors and later mix them collectively, to get the entire shot in focus. Even taking pictures at f/22 doesn’t get the background sharp. And in these images, I needed to create that third-dimensional look that you could obtain with correct focus stacking. Query: What settings have been used?

I’ve already described the approach above and put all of the settings in each picture. You would possibly query: Why have been you principally taking pictures at an aperture of f/14 for focus stacking? For my lenses, f/14 is on the sting of shedding sharpness due to diffraction. Additionally, f/14 remains to be a slim aperture which supplies good overlap when it comes to focus stacking. In the event you use an open aperture like f/4, you would wish far more images to get every part sharp, and the entire course of turns into a complete lot harder. Shutter velocity is easy: I exploit the shutter velocity that’s required to get a correctly uncovered picture. ISO is generally 200, whereas the bottom ISO of my digicam is 100. Why use 200 then? To cut back the shutter velocity and get sharper leaves. Though there was principally no wind in these images, the leaves of bushes usually transfer a little bit bit. To get them sharp within the picture, I exploit a little bit bit greater ISO. The remainder of the settings, you possibly can merely discover above.
